Web26 sep. 2024 · The Lattice energy, U, is the amount of energy required to separate a mole of the solid (s) into a gas (g) of its ions. (1) M a L b ( s) → a M b + ( g) + b X a − ( g) This quantity cannot be experimentally determined directly, but it can be estimated using a Hess Law approach in the form of Born-Haber cycle.
